      <description>After working with Spring Boot for a couple of months now, one thing that I find lacking in ASP.NET Core (C#) is Aspect Oriented Programming (AOP).
 In computing, aspect-oriented programming (AOP) is a programming paradigm that aims to increase modularity by allowing the separation of cross-cutting concerns. It does so by adding additional behavior to existing code (an advice) without modifying the code itself, instead separately specifying which code is modified via a &amp;ldquo;pointcut&amp;rdquo; specification, such as &amp;ldquo;log all function calls when the function&amp;rsquo;s name begins with &amp;lsquo;set&amp;rsquo;&amp;rdquo;.</description>
